Public Notice

The rules of procedure and the fees and costs related to applications for Private Bills are set out in the Standing Orders of the Legislative Assembly. Copies of the Standing Orders, and the guide “Procedures for Applying for Private Legislation”, may be obtained from the Legislative Assembly’s Internet site at http://www.ontla.on.ca or from:

Applicants should note that consideration of applications for Private Bills that are received after the first day of September in any calendar year may be postponed until the first regular Session in the next following calendar year.

Applications to Provincial Parliament

Ontario Conference Of The Seventh-Day Adventist Church

Notice Is Hereby Given that on behalf of the Ontario Conference of the Seventh-day Adventist Church application will be made to the Legislative Assembly of the Province of Ontario for an Act to extend the deadline for making complaints under the Assessment Act and the Provincial Land Tax Act with respect to the classification of the Church property located at 285 Atwell Drive, Toronto, Ontario.

The application will be considered by the Standing Committee on Regulations and Private Bills. Any person who has an interest in the application and who wishes to make submissions, for or against the application, to the Standing Committee on Regulations and Private Bills should notify, in writing, the Clerk of the Legislative Assembly, Legislative Building, Queen’s Park, Toronto, Ontario, M7A lA2.
